Key Metrics in Football Player Statistics
When it comes to analyzing football player statistics, there are several key metrics that are commonly used to evaluate a player’s performance. Some of the main statistics include:
- Goals Scored: This is perhaps the most straightforward statistic that measures a player’s ability to find the back of the net.
- Assists: Assists indicate a player’s ability to set up goals for their teammates.
- Pass Completion Rate: This metric measures a player’s accuracy in passing the ball to their teammates.
- Tackles Won: Tackles won show a player’s effectiveness in dispossessing the opposition and regaining possession for their team.
- Shots on Target: Shots on target reflect a player’s ability to test the opposition goalkeeper.
Team Performance Statistics
In addition to individual player statistics, team performance statistics are also essential in evaluating a team’s overall form. Metrics such as goals scored, goals conceded, possession statistics, and expected goals (xG) provide valuable insights into a team’s attacking and defensive capabilities. By analyzing these statistics, fans and bettors can gauge a team’s chances of success in an upcoming match.
